Driveway Pavers Replacement Questions
When should driveway pavers be replaced? Replacement is recommended when there are significant cracks, uneven surfaces, or extensive damage that cannot be repaired effectively.
What types of materials are used for driveway paver replacement? Common materials include concrete, brick, and natural stone, chosen based on durability and aesthetic preferences.
How can I tell if my existing driveway pavers need replacement? Signs include shifting, sinking, or widespread cracking that compromises the surface’s stability and appearance.
What are typical reasons for driveway paver replacement? Reasons include age-related wear, damage from weather or heavy loads, and the desire to update the look of the driveway.
